Default Footnote Reference Style

In the drop-down list where you can movidy styles, Footnote Reference
is not listed even though the "Select styles to show" option is set to
All Styles. How can I get it to show? Thanks.

Default Footnote Reference Style

Which version of Word are you using? In Word 2002 or 2003 you may have to
choose "Custom"; then you can select exactly the styles that you want to
show.

Default Footnote Reference Style

And in Word 2007, you can use the Edit tab of the Manage Styles dialog box
to modify any style (in the Styles pane, click the Manage Styles button).

Default Footnote Reference Style

Stefan has told you how to show it, but an easier way to get to the Modify
Style dialog for styles that are not shown is to right-click in a paragraph
or selection to which that style is applied and hope that Style is on the
context menu.

Default Footnote Reference Style

Good point. The Style command should be on the context menu at least if you
select the footnote number in the footnote area. (Word 2007 also supports
the Update style name to Match Selection command, which can be used also
in the body of the document.)
